This model redirects the airflow from the left auxiliary fan without blocking it. The air is guided 45 degrees upward, spreading through the chamber instead of creating a cold spot on the bed. The result is a more even and predictable chamber temperature.
Why not simply change filament settings or modify the G-code? With materials typically printed without a heated chamber, such as PLA or PETG, the auxiliary fans are also used to regulate chamber temperature. Long prints with disabled aux fans can lead to excessive chamber temperatures and therefore heat creep and severe nozzle clogs.
